Since Sep 2022, I've been building a website where you can find out who owns rural Scotland. Today I am publishing the latest update (July 2026) which contains ownership information on 5050 landholdings covering 5.9 million hectares (14.7 million acres) or over 77% of rural Scotland 1/2

Lots of grandstanding from BASC on this ruling, which is odd, because the ruling isn't really that significant. No licence required to keep gamebirds "imprisoned" in pens prior to release on protected sites, BUT A LICENCE IS STILL REQUIRED TO ACTUALLY RELEASE THEM ON PROTECTED SITES!
